A Hoops Kit: From Modest Starts to Modern Fashion
The ball uniform 's evolution is quite remarkable. Initially, in the early years of the sport – the 1930s – players wore simple, unadorned wool tops often like those used by softball players. These were generally neutral and lacked considerable markings . As the competition – initially known as the BAA – grew , teams commenced to feature hue and franchise emblems . The introduction of nylon and later polyester altered jersey fabrics , making them more breathable and easier to use . Over the decades, stylistic modifications occurred, reflecting shifting styles in apparel and advertising , resulting in the vibrant and technologically advanced kits we see presently.

Basketball Jersey Care: Maintaining Your Uniform Looking New
Your basketball jersey isn't just apparel ; it's a symbol of your franchise pride. Helping it looking its prime involves easy attention. Avoid tossing it in the dryer – the intense heat can warp the knit. Instead, wash by hand it in chilly water with a delicate cleaner. Always flip the jersey backwards before laundering it. Air dry your jersey to stop color loss and preserve its form . As for stubborn spots, address them immediately with a stain remover formulated for sensitive knits. Consider professional cleaning for antique or especially important jerseys.
- Clean in chilly water.
- Line dry .
- Reverse within.
- Use a gentle soap .
